Ponta Pora vs Craiova Climate & Distance Between

Romania flag
  • The distance between Ponta Pora, Brazil and Craiova, Romania is approximately 10,954 km or 6,807 mi.
  • To reach Ponta Pora in this distance one would set out from Craiova bearing 246.7° or WSW and follow the great circles arc to approach Ponta Pora bearing 225.4° or SW .
  • Ponta Pora has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as Craiova has a marine west coast climate (Cfb).
  • Ponta Pora is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ome whereas Craiova is in or near the cool temperate steppe biome.
  • The annual average temperature is 10.3 °C (18.5°F) warmer.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 17 °C (30.6°F) less in Ponta Pora. The continentality subtype is barely hyperoceanic as opposed to subcontinental.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 1079.1 mm (42.5 in) more which is equivalent to 1079.1 l/m² (26.48 US gal/ft²) or 10,791,000 l/ha (1,153,630 US gal/ac) more. About 2 6/7 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 20.7° higher in Ponta Pora than in Craiova.
